Highlights
Are people in Putnam Valley older or younger than people in Red Hook?
- The Median Age in Putnam Valley is 8.6 years older than in Red Hook.

Are housing costs cheaper in Putnam Valley or Red Hook?
- Putnam Valley housing costs are 8.9% more expensive than Red Hook hous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Putnam Valley or Red Hook?
- The average commute for residents of Putnam Valley is 17.6 minutes longer than it is for residents of Red Hook.

Things to do in Red Hook?
Red Hook, NY is a pleasant village north of Poughkeepsie with plenty of remarkable attractions such as The Martine-Cornell Library presenting its distinctive environment or Norris Conservation Park ideal for exploring; people can also join in the wonderful Red Hook Jazz Festival emphasizing traditional music each October.

Things to do in Putnam Valley?
Putnam Valley, New York is an idyllic hamlet located just north of New York City. Home to Lake Peekskill and Oscawana Lake, Putnam Valley boasts picturesque vistas framed by lush landscaping including dozens of public parks offering hiking trails and outdoor activities ranging from fishing to swimming at the lake beaches during summer months! The town also offers an eclectic mix of artisan galleries; boutiques; antique stores; unique restaurants offering everything from fine Italian cuisine to casual pubs; plus all inclusive cultural events throughout presenting music; art exhibitions; theater productions and more all situated amidst some breathtaking countryside views!
